The verdict

4019 Klamath Falls runs at 245% of its industry's injury rate - far more dangerous than the typical Home Centers workplace, earning a grade F.

4019 Klamath Falls injury rate improved

4019 Klamath Falls's TCR fell 7.4 from 13.8 in 2022 to 6.4 in 2024. Peak filing year was 2022 at 13.8 TCR. In 2024, DART was 0.62× this establishment's average TCR (severity share of cases).

2022=13.8 · 2023=4.7 · 2024=6.4

Year-by-Year Safety Data

Year TCR DART Injuries Illnesses Fatalities
2024 6.4 5.1 4 1 0
2023 4.7 3.5 4 0 0
2022 13.8 13.8 10 0 0
